当前位置: 首页 > news >正文

【软件测试】 1+X初级 功能测试试题

岗位管理模块需求说明书

        
        人资管理员登录系统,在“岗位管理”模块,可以对系统中岗位数据进行维 护。岗位管理需求包括用户(UI)页面、业务规则两部分。

        UI 页面

岗位管理:列表页 

 岗位管理:“添加岗位”窗口

岗位管理:“修改岗位”窗口 

        业务规则 

        1. 岗位管理列表页:
        点击左侧导航栏中的“岗位管理”模块菜单,进入岗位管理页面:
  • 页面 title 显示“岗位管理”;

  • 面包屑导航显示“首页>岗位管理”,点击“首页”跳转至人资工作台首页;

  • 列表首先按照岗位类别升序(遵循岗位类别字典设置),再按照岗位名称升序排列;

  • 列表字段:序号、岗位名称、岗位类别、岗位说明书(下载)、操作(修改);

  • 列表含翻页功能;

  • 用户执行完添加岗位、修改岗位操作后,返回列表页时将带着之前设置的查询条件。

        2. 添加岗位:(注意,必填项使用红色星号“ * ”标注)
        
        在岗位管理列表页,点击【添加岗位】按钮,弹出“添加岗位”窗口:
  • 岗位名称:必填项,相同岗位类别下的岗位名称必须唯一,字符长度要求 50位字符(含)以内;

  • 岗位类别:必填项,默认“请选择”;下拉选项取自岗位类别字典,显示顺序遵照字典设置;

  • 岗位说明书:非必填项,支持 word/pdf 类型文件,大小在 10M(含)以内;

  • 点击【保存】,保存当前新增内容,关闭当前窗口,回到列表页,在列表页新增一条记录;

  • 点击【取消】,不保存当前新增内容,关闭当前窗口,回到列表页。

        3. 修改岗位:(注意,必填项使用红色星号“ * ”标注)
        在岗位管理列表页,点击任意岗位后的【修改】按钮,弹出“修改岗位”窗口:
  • 岗位名称:必填项,带入原值,相同岗位类别下的岗位名称必须唯一,字符长度要求 50 位字符(含)以内;

  • 岗位类别:必填项,带入原值;下拉选项取自岗位类别字典,显示顺序遵照字典设置;

  • 岗位说明书:非必填项,带入原值;支持 word/pdf 类型文件,大小在 10M(含)以内;

  • 点击【保存】,保存当前编辑内容,关闭当前窗口,回到列表页,列表页相应内容随之更新;

  • 点击【取消】,不保存当前编辑内容,关闭当前窗口,回到列表页,列表页相应内容前后不变。

        4. 下载岗位说明书
        在岗位管理列表页,已上传岗位说明书的岗位后会显示【下载】按钮,点击 该按钮,系统会自动下载相应的岗位说明书文件,用户到文件存放位置点击查看即可。
        5. 岗位查询:
  • 系统支持单个条件查询及组合查询,“岗位名称”支持模糊查询;

​​​​​​​        

        在岗位管理列表页,选择岗位类别,输入岗位名称,点击【查询】按钮,系统显示符合条件的岗位信息。

相关文章:

  • 北京网站建设多少钱?
  • 辽宁网页制作哪家好_网站建设
  • 高端品牌网站建设_汉中网站制作
  • antDesignPro随记
  • Python OpenCV 教学取得视频资讯
  • 电动卡丁车语音芯片方案选型:让驾驶体验更智能、更安全
  • el-date-picker 禁用 之前 和 之后 的时间
  • uniapp easycom组件冲突
  • 云服务部署和管理:容器化与微服务的融合之道
  • mybatisplus不想输出批量插入和查询日志
  • 观察矩阵(View Matrix)、投影矩阵(Projection Matrix)、视口矩阵(Window Matrix)及VPM矩阵及它们之间的关系
  • 微服务-初级篇
  • mac|Mac压缩与解压缩
  • 在程序中引用cuda.memory函数监控GPU内存
  • Linux系统编程——线程控制
  • 聚道云赋能,财务流程大提速,NC凭证对接一键通!
  • js面试题2024
  • tessy 单元测试:小白入门指导手册
  • 【挥舞JS】JS实现继承,封装一个extends方法
  • android图片蒙层
  • co.js - 让异步代码同步化
  • es6
  • IDEA常用插件整理
  • JavaScript实现分页效果
  • js对象的深浅拷贝
  • python学习笔记 - ThreadLocal
  • 阿里中间件开源组件:Sentinel 0.2.0正式发布
  • 从PHP迁移至Golang - 基础篇
  • 关于Flux,Vuex,Redux的思考
  • ------- 计算机网络基础
  • 每天一个设计模式之命令模式
  • 面试题:给你个id,去拿到name,多叉树遍历
  • 容器服务kubernetes弹性伸缩高级用法
  • 使用Swoole加速Laravel(正式环境中)
  • 智能网联汽车信息安全
  • ​HTTP与HTTPS:网络通信的安全卫士
  • ​Spring Boot 分片上传文件
  • ​水经微图Web1.5.0版即将上线
  • #android不同版本废弃api,新api。
  • #传输# #传输数据判断#
  • $().each和$.each的区别
  • (1)(1.9) MSP (version 4.2)
  • (pytorch进阶之路)扩散概率模型
  • (附源码)springboot“微印象”在线打印预约系统 毕业设计 061642
  • (附源码)ssm失物招领系统 毕业设计 182317
  • (附源码)计算机毕业设计SSM在线影视购票系统
  • (过滤器)Filter和(监听器)listener
  • (一)Linux+Windows下安装ffmpeg
  • (一)utf8mb4_general_ci 和 utf8mb4_unicode_ci 适用排序和比较规则场景
  • (转)Linux整合apache和tomcat构建Web服务器
  • ***汇编语言 实验16 编写包含多个功能子程序的中断例程
  • .bat批处理(三):变量声明、设置、拼接、截取
  • .NET Core引入性能分析引导优化
  • .net framework4与其client profile版本的区别
  • .NET LINQ 通常分 Syntax Query 和Syntax Method
  • .NET Windows:删除文件夹后立即判断,有可能依然存在
  • .NET 跨平台图形库 SkiaSharp 基础应用
  • .NET 中的轻量级线程安全